Output 4c8914d0679fab79fe0c097dfc63d406a5205826db0f74aa81aa75dca81768d5:1

value
1993431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ad6df83d1ebaf68900d293ddbafd7275a21f3cf0 OP_EQUAL
address
3HW2ZZK634wF6xQQspr1nAKaDAc7gB9ScH
transaction
4c8914d0679fab79fe0c097dfc63d406a5205826db0f74aa81aa75dca81768d5
confirmations
488039
spent
true